Answer:

2.25

Explanation:

Put the ages in each list in order from smallest to largest.

Smith: 62, 63, 63, 64, 64, 65, 66, 66, 67, 68

Thompson: 75, 76, 76, 77, 78, 78, 79, 80, 80, 81

Find the mediant (number in the middle of the sorted list). There are 10 numbers in each list, so average the 5th and 6th numbers because they are nearest the middle.

Smith: (64 + 65)/2 = 64.5

Thompson: (78 + 78)/2 = 78

The difference between the medians is 78 - 64.5 = 13.5

The range (the difference between smallest and largest age) is 6 for each of the two lists.

13.5 = (multiplier)(6)

multiplier = 13.5 / 6 = 2.25
